A Japanese public-interest site catalogs products, shopping practices, and household hazards it says consumers should avoid.

Landing page captured for the 2026-08-25 issue.

Field notes

The archive uses five categories to organize warnings about shopping fraud, food safety, household hazards, appliances, and digital gadgets. Each listing pairs a date and danger score with a short explanation, while the homepage exposes search, RSS, and sitemap navigation. Visible examples range from fraudulent 1TB memory cards and secondhand-phone locks to button batteries and carbon-monoxide risks. The site attributes its information to public-agency announcements and accident data, though the extract does not display source links for individual entries.
